- Personalized Service
One of the most compelling reasons to shop at local small stores is the personalized service you receive. The store owners and employees are often passionate about their products and are willing to share their knowledge with you. Whether you’re looking for a specific item or just exploring, their expertise can lead you to treasures you might have otherwise missed.
- Quality Over Quantity
Local small stores are often more selective about the products they carry, focusing on quality rather than quantity. This means you’re more likely to find unique, handmade, or artisanal goods that are not mass-produced. These products not only tend to be of higher quality but also have a story behind them, making your purchase feel more special.
- Hidden Discounts and Specials
Unlike large retail chains, small stores may not heavily advertise their sales and discounts. To find real treasure in these stores, strike up a conversation with the store owner or staff. They may tip you off about unadvertised specials, clearance items, or upcoming promotions that can save you money while still getting quality products.
- Local and Sustainable Products
Small stores often prioritize selling locally made and sustainable products. By shopping in these stores, you not only support the local economy but also contribute to environmental sustainability. You can find items that are eco-friendly, handmade, and ethically produced, making your purchase not just a treasure but also a conscious choice.
- Community Connections
Small stores are the lifeblood of a city’s economy, contributing to the unique character and charm of the local community. Shopping at these stores allows you to connect with your neighbors, fostering a sense of belonging and contributing to the overall well-being of your city.
- Antiques and Collectibles
Small stores, especially those specializing in antiques and collectibles, are treasure troves for enthusiasts. Whether you’re an avid collector or just enjoy the thrill of discovery, these shops often hide rare and valuable items that can become prized possessions.
- Hidden Gems Beyond Shopping
Small stores are often located in vibrant neighborhoods filled with other hidden gems such as cozy cafes, niche bookshops, jewelry boutiques, or quaint galleries. Exploring these areas while shopping local can turn your outing into a memorable adventure.
